130 Countries Exploring Central Bank Digital Currencies

A total of 130 countries representing 98% of the global economy are now exploring digital versions of their currencies, with almost half in advanced development, pilot or launch stages, a closely-followed study shows. The research by the U.S.-based Atlantic Council think tank said significant progress over the past six months meant that all G20 countries with the exception of Argentina were now in one of those advanced phases.
